Ethan College of Biblical Studies employs a distinctive and spiritually grounded educational method that sets it apart from many traditional theological institutions. Here are the key elements that make its educational method unique:




1. Revelation-Based Instruction


Ethan College of Biblical Studies emphasizes learning that is rooted in divine revelation rather than mere academic theory. The school believes that true biblical education must begin with encounters with God, mirroring the way biblical figures like Moses, Paul, and John received instruction.


2. Prophetic-Apostolic Curriculum Framework


The college integrates a prophetic and apostolic model of education:


Prophetic: Sensitivity to the Holy Spirit, dreams, visions, discernment, and hearing God’s voice.


Apostolic: Church planting, missions, discipleship, and spiritual governance.



This approach raises ministers who are not just informed, but transformed and sent.


3. Contextual Theology


The institution teaches the Bible from a perspective that engages with African realities—social, cultural, and spiritual. Students learn how to interpret Scripture faithfully while applying it to local contexts, especially in missions, deliverance, and church growth.


4. Combination of Academia and Spirituality


Ethan balances rigorous academic training (research, exegesis, biblical languages) with:


Spiritual disciplines: prayer, fasting, and personal consecration.


Field ministries: outreach, evangelism, and prophetic activations.



This equips students with both intellectual soundness and spiritual depth.


5. Mentorship and Discipleship Model


Unlike lecture-only systems, Ethan operates a mentorship model, where students are paired with experienced mentors (prophets, pastors, teachers) who help shape their ministerial character and calling.


6. Flexible and Modular Learning


Recognizing the need to accommodate various learners (pastors, workers, lay leaders), Ethan offers:


Modular courses (weekend or block classes)


Online and hybrid formats


Custom learning pathways (e.g., for evangelists, prophets, or church administrators)



7. Practical Ministry Exposure


Students are placed in live ministry environments, including:


Revival meetings


Church planting


Healing/deliverance services


Mission outreaches



This hands-on experience ensures theory is tested by practice.



8. Emphasis on Kingdom Relevance


The college stresses kingdom-focused leadership—raising students to become change agents in their churches, communities, and nations, not just pulpit preachers.


9. Integrated Life and Ministry Development


Ethan believes that no theological training is complete without holistic development. Courses are designed to also address:


Personal holiness


Marital and family life


Financial integrity


Leadership ethics


10. Visionary Foundation


Ethan was born out of a divine encounter (as received by Prophet Dr. Abiodun Adesida), which makes its foundation not just academic but prophetic in origin. This vision continues to guide its structure and goals.
